Transaction a8cf7608cbe26f7a78141fb4128df18e7a0a23dc2660ab21a951570543aa84c5
1 Input
1 Outputs
- a8cf7608cbe26f7a78141fb4128df18e7a0a23dc2660ab21a951570543aa84c5:0
value 125330705
address 1xCNEEF1iehoeamP4NLQyPN4vc7DH56bA